this is getting really stupid everyday there is people being scammed by impersonaters

we need new guide advising people how to trade properlly from jsp to steam ( ie sending a pm with a code word to confirm you are who you say you are)

and we need a sticky with a list of all the current impersonater accounts ( there is no point having scam accu because they arnt the real people they impersonating)

all that should be needed to add account to the impersonater list is the steam link which shows them using 5-10 different jsp names

everyday some1 gets scammed and trys to warn of the impersonater account and whenever a mod bothers to read our sub closes it and moves to scammer acc where it will be forgotton and never read again

I'm sure the easiest solution to this is to give the other trader a direct link to your steam profile...
Or if necessary tell him how many items are on your inventory or even how many hours on the dota game you have.
I'm pretty sure those are hard to replicate than changing name/avatar picture. >_<
Or if you're the one selling asking him how much he's paying. I don't really know how you could get scammed from this..
